The Insider's Look at CarMax and Dealer Auto Auctions
Stepping into the world of used car buying often means navigating a maze of choices, via reputable dealerships to online platforms. Two prominent players in this arena are CarMax and dealer auto auctions. While both offer access to a vast inventory, their approaches vary significantly. CarMax, renowned for its no-haggle pricing, provides a streamlined experience where customers can browse, test drive, and purchase cars without the pressure of negotiation. On the other hand, dealer auto auctions present a more traditional approach, where bidding on vehicles in real-time. This fast-paced environment requires expertise and savvy, often attracting both seasoned buyers and car businesses.
Ultimately, choosing between CarMax and dealer auto auctions depends on individual preferences. Those prioritize ease may find CarMax suited to their needs. Conversely, buyers seeking low prices might discover greater opportunities at the auction floor.

Strategies of Successful Bidding at CarMax and Dealer Auctions
Scoring the ideal deal at a CarMax or dealer auction requires more than just instinct. It demands a strategic approach, a keen eye for detail, and the expertise to navigate the fast-paced environment. Start with, familiarize yourself with the auction process. Understand the rules of engagement and the different bidding methods used. Next, perform comprehensive research on the models you're interested in. Locate their market value through online resources like Kelley Blue Book or Edmunds, factoring in their mileage.
Additionally, develop a bidding approach that matches your budget and comfort level. Don't get caught up in the thrill of the auction and spend excessively. Remain focused and walk away if the price exceeds your maximum. Remember, a successful bid is not just about securing the vehicle; it's about purchasing it at a competitive price.
